"St. Margaret After Raphael - Engraving "
Portrait after Raphael of Saint Margaret, emerging peacefully and unharmed from the belly of a dragon that, according to legend, swallowed her.
The original painting is housed in the Louvre Museum. Saint Margaret is a martyr of Antioch in Pisidia, sometimes called Marina. Raphael (after) Saint Margaret Virgin and Martyr.

Chereau, rue Saint-Jacques, Paris. late 18th or early 19th century.

Dimensions of the engraving: 35 x 22 cm.

Wear of time, dull edges, slight water stain. See the slideshow of photographs.
